Nissequogue, NY
Considering a move to Nissequogue, NY? This serene Long Island village of 1,700 residents boasts a median home price of $1.35M and very low crime rates for peace of mind. Residents enjoy top-rated public schools, a high median household income, and beautiful coastal surroundings. Expect higher-than-average living costs, spacious homes, and easy access to local healthcare and nearby higher education, all set in a quiet, natural setting with 57% sunny days per year.
Nissequogue is a tranquil village of 1,700 residents, notable for its predominantly White population and a median age of 52.4. The community features a balanced gender ratio and a small percentage of non-English speakers, creating a close-knit and homogenous atmosphere ideal for those seeking a quiet suburban lifestyle.
Living in Nissequogue comes with a high cost of living, reflected in a median home value of $1,350,000 and a cost of living index significantly above the national average. Residents should expect higher housing, transportation, and grocery expenses, making it best suited for those with substantial income or financial stability.
Nissequogue boasts impressively low crime rates, with only 22 violent crimes and 285 property crimes per 100,000 residents. The chance of experiencing violent crime is extremely rare, providing residents with a strong sense of safety and security.
The village experiences all four seasons, with winters dipping to 25°F and summers reaching up to 82°F. Residents enjoy about 57% sunny days each year and moderate annual rainfall, supporting a pleasant, temperate climate ideal for outdoor activities.
Nissequogue's households are affluent, with a median income of $225,000 and a very low poverty rate of 2.1%. Most residents are highly educated, and the average commute time is just over 37 minutes, reflecting a balance between suburban living and access to nearby employment centers.
Families in Nissequogue benefit from highly rated public schools with low student-teacher ratios, as well as private school options like The Knox School. Higher education is easily accessible, with Stony Brook University just 7 miles away, providing ample opportunities for academic advancement.
Residents have access to top-tier healthcare, including nearby Stony Brook University Hospital and St. Catherine of Siena Hospital. With a high rate of health insurance coverage and a strong concentration of physicians, the community is well-served for both routine and emergency medical needs.
Nissequogue's housing market is characterized by spacious, high-value homes, with a median price of $1,350,000 and a homeownership rate of 94.5%. Rental opportunities are limited but available, and property values have seen steady appreciation in recent years.
